医学编程学什么内容好
-
医学编程是将计算机编程技术应用于医学领域的一门学科。学习医学编程可以帮助医学专业人员更有效地进行数据分析、实时监测、图像处理、模型建立等工作。在学习医学编程时,以下是一些内容建议:
-
Python编程语言:Python是一种简单易学的编程语言,广泛应用于医学领域。学习Python可以帮助你快速进行数据分析、可视化、机器学习等操作,可以通过网上的教程和课程进行学习。掌握Python编程语言,能够为你在医学研究和临床实践中进行数据处理和算法开发提供强大的工具支持。
-
数据分析与处理:医学领域的数据量庞大,如病历数据、医学影像数据等。学习数据处理和分析技术可以帮助你从这些数据中提取有用的信息。了解数据处理工具和技术,如数据清洗、数据整理、统计分析、机器学习等,可以使你能够更好地利用医学数据进行科研和临床实践。
-
医学影像处理:学习医学影像处理技术可以帮助你处理和分析各种医学影像数据,如X射线、CT扫描、MRI等。学习相关的软件和算法,如DICOM(医学数字成像和通信)格式、影像分割、特征提取、三维重建等,能够从医学影像中提取有用的信息,以辅助医学诊断和治疗。
-
医学模型与仿真:医学模型和仿真技术可以帮助医学研究人员进行疾病预测、药物研发等工作。学习相关的建模和仿真工具,如Matlab、Simulink、无限元素方法等,可以帮助你建立和验证各种医学模型,以更好地理解和解决医学问题。
-
医学数据安全与隐私保护:医学数据的安全和隐私保护是医学信息技术领域的重要议题。学习相关的数据安全和隐私保护技术,了解医学数据的脆弱性和风险,掌握数据加密、访问控制、身份验证等手段,以保护医学数据的安全和隐私。
总之,医学编程是一项综合性的学科,涉及到计算机编程、数据分析、影像处理、模型建立等多个方面。通过系统学习和实践,可以提高医学专业人员的工作效率和研究能力,推动医学科学的发展。
1年前 -
-
医学编程是将计算机技术与医学知识相结合,用于解决医学领域中的问题。学习医学编程需要掌握一定的计算机编程技能和医学知识。以下是学习医学编程时可以关注的几个重要内容:
-
基本的编程语言和工具:学习医学编程需要掌握一种或多种编程语言,例如Python、R、Matlab等,以及相关的开发工具和环境。这些语言和工具可以帮助医学编程人员进行数据分析、模型构建和算法开发。
-
数据处理和分析:医学领域产生的数据庞大且复杂,包括图像、文本、生物信息等多种类型。学习医学编程需要掌握数据处理和分析的技巧,例如数据清洗、处理、可视化和统计分析等,以便能够有效地管理和分析医学数据。
-
机器学习和人工智能:机器学习和人工智能技术在医学领域有着广泛的应用前景。学习医学编程需要了解机器学习和人工智能的基本原理和算法,以及如何应用它们解决医学问题,例如图像识别、疾病预测和药物研发等。
-
医学知识和领域专业知识:医学编程需要深入了解医学领域的知识和专业术语,以便能够更好地理解和处理医学数据和问题。学习医学编程时可以关注解剖学、病理学、药理学等医学学科的基本知识,以及各种疾病和医学诊断的常见情况。
-
医学信息系统和电子健康记录:医学编程也涉及到医学信息系统和电子健康记录的开发和管理。学习医学编程需要了解医学信息系统和电子健康记录的基本原理和技术,以及如何设计和实现它们来提高医疗服务和患者护理的效率和质量。
总之,学习医学编程需要同时掌握计算机编程技能和医学领域的知识。通过学习编程语言和工具、数据处理和分析技巧、机器学习和人工智能算法、医学知识和医学信息系统等内容,可以为医学编程提供基本的能力和知识基础。
1年前 -
-
医学编程是将计算机科学与医学应用相结合的领域。学习医学编程可以帮助医学专业人士更好地运用计算机技术来处理医学数据、分析医学图像、设计医疗设备等。下面是一些医学编程学习的内容和方法:
-
编程语言:选择合适的编程语言对于学习医学编程非常重要。常用的编程语言有Python、R、MATLAB等。Python在科学计算和数据分析方面具有广泛的应用,R主要用于统计分析,MATLAB则适合处理图像和信号处理任务。
-
数据处理:医学领域的数据通常是大型、复杂的,因此学习如何处理医学数据是必不可少的。这包括数据清洗、整合、转换和可视化等方面的技巧。学习使用Python等编程语言的数据处理库,如pandas和numpy,可以帮助完成这些任务。
-
机器学习和人工智能:机器学习和人工智能技术在医学领域有着广泛的应用,可以用于疾病预测、药物研发、医学影像分析等。学习使用机器学习库,如scikit-learn和tensorflow,可以帮助医学专业人士构建和训练自己的机器学习模型。
-
医学图像处理:医学图像处理是医学编程的重要应用之一。学习使用图像处理库,如OpenCV和SimpleITK,可以帮助医学专业人士进行医学图像的分割、配准、重建等任务。
-
数据库管理:在医学研究中,数据管理是非常重要的一环。学习使用数据库管理系统如MySQL和SQLite,可以帮助医学专业人士存储、查询和管理大量的医学数据。
-
Web开发:学习基本的Web开发技术可以帮助医学专业人士构建自己的网站或应用程序,用于分享研究成果、提供医学服务等。学习HTML、CSS、JavaScript和Flask等框架可以让医学专业人士快速上手Web开发。
学习医学编程的方法可以有以下几个步骤:
-
入门编程基础:学习一门编程语言的基本语法和常用库的使用,可以通过在线教程、视频课程或参加相关培训班来学习。
-
学习医学应用:理解医学领域的基本概念和问题,了解医学编程的应用场景和需求,可以参考相关的教材、论文和实践项目。
-
实践项目:选择一个医学编程项目进行实践,例如处理医学数据、分析医学图像或开发医学应用等。通过实践项目可以深入理解医学编程的实际应用和挑战。
-
参与开源项目:积极参与医学编程相关的开源项目,与其他医学编程专家交流和合作,提升自己的技能和知识。
-
持续学习和更新:医学编程领域发展迅速,保持学习的状态非常重要。通过参加学术会议、拓展课程和持续自学,不断更新自己的知识和技能。
总而言之,学习医学编程需要掌握一定的编程语言和相关技术,同时理解医学领域的基本概念和问题。通过实践项目和参与开源社区,可以不断提升自己的技能和知识,并在医学领域发挥更大的作用。
1年前 -